Filelight creates an interactive map of concentric segmented-rings that represent the sizes of files and directories on your computer.
* KIO support, check disk usage on your web server or grandma's linux box
* KPart for quick disk usage checks while in Konqueror

1.0
* As RC2, no changes at all.
RC2
* Fixed two crashes, we hope
* Correct 2GB size limit on Debian
* Stopped using GiB/MiB in favour of the more universal GB, MB
RC1
* All known bugs fixed as far as I can before 1.1
* Click very center to go up a dir
* Context menu gains copy to clipboard

dmn
11 years ago
Here it is:
[BEGIN PATCH - part.cpp.diff]
--- part.cpp 2004-11-23 23:58:51.000000000 +0300
+++ part.cpp.fixed 2006-06-22 23:52:17.000000000 +0400
@@ -170,8 +170,11 @@
KAboutData*
Part::createAboutData()
{
- static KAboutData about( APP_NAME, I18N_NOOP( APP_PRETTYNAME ), VERSION );
- return &about;
+ //static KAboutData about( APP_NAME, I18N_NOOP( APP_PRETTYNAME ), VERSION );
+ //return &about;
+
+ KAboutData* about = new KAboutData( APP_NAME, I18N_NOOP( APP_PRETTYNAME ), VERSION );
+ return about;
}
bool
[END PATCH - part.cpp.diff]
Apply it:
cd [filelight_source_dir]/src/part
patch part.cpp part.cpp.diff
